GARCIA-TENORIO RONDA, Jesús; SANCHEZ QUIROS, Isabel y PEREZ RODRIGUEZ, María José. Commitment and flexibility in innovative organizations. Innovar [online]. 2014, vol.24, n.spe, pp.7-32. ISSN 0121-5051. https://doi.org/10.15446/innovar.v24n1spe.47527.
Based on a sample of 136 Canadian companies we suggest a range of guidelines covering the actions of persons who are responsible for facilitating the development and retention of talent in their organizations. The results of the analysis show that the most Innovative organizations use a first-movers strategy and are able, with the mediation of certain human resources policies, to achieve improved organizational and individual results in the fields of financial performance, innovation and turnover. The same policies make a significant contribution to the generation both of commitment and of organizational flexibility in this kind of firm.
